The Bloodhound (2020)
A visit to a wealthy and reclusive friend lands a young man in a world of fear and despair.

    A Masterclass in Tension.

    If you've been exposed to the original Gothic text by Poe, then this film will make more sense than if you haven't. And while this isn't exactly 'The Fall of the House of Usher', it is mimetic in tone and spirit. The film has all the Gothic elements which give it a sense of the uncanny.

    The actors are good at maintaining a sense of uneasiness, the script is sparse and the direction is very good-the director obviously understands the source material. Notably, the house itself is an Uber-stylish panopticon which compliments the atmosphere perfectly. One niggle, here, though, is that the house isn't quite as strong a character as perhaps it could have been. But, saying that, this was probably a deliberate directorial decision-given that the director is well versed with the source material. However, it is the music and sound design that keeps the tension high throughout. Both have the effect of being unsettling without being over the top.

    If you like Poe, or you love the Gothic-style, then this is a good film-and it certainly doesn't outstay its welcome at under 2 hours.

    Interesting version of Poe tale

    The original story came out in 1839. In this version the house itself is mid-century modern, the characters are 21st century, and the mood is strictly fin de siecle decadence, wavering between ennui and angst.

    It's a little self-indulgent, but overall a pretty nifty little film.
